> Since your engines were designed to run on leaded petrol there should
> be no problem at all running on aviation petrol. If you use the
> recommended oils there should be no problem either.
> It is correct to replace al rubber parts with modern items as the old
> rubber is usually not resistent to modern fuels. This is a very common
> cause of gum and debris in your fuel. Also replace plastic connectors
> or T-pieces in the fuel line if still present. They will break up to
> causing a fire hazard.
